Output 18394a40eaad339b51c4a155f94b93b16fa138880a33aabb6daa66a22af86463:1

value
2114612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32fd26a4ff0f1824e363201063b55e1d97e45a88 OP_EQUAL
address
36LcyNXeyeziyqWBCtREdiqMvtwSFszU1y
transaction
18394a40eaad339b51c4a155f94b93b16fa138880a33aabb6daa66a22af86463
spent
true